Cyberfeminis: Wajah Baru Pembebasan Diri Kaum Perempuan
Feminists appear to be a movement to reject everything being marginalized, subordinated, and demeaned by dominant cultures, either in politic, economic, culture, or social life. The purpose of this research is to describe new face of the women rebellation. Library research was employed where the data taken from content analysis. The research finding showed that one of the new movements done by feminists in the era of globalization is through the virtual world, the cyber world. This movement became known as cyberfeminists. Its 'cross-boundary nature' which beyond the physical and geographical world as a new social field for feminists to explore new freedoms in term of building their relationships and identities. One of the common movement is by using the publication of short stories and novels published in cyberspace. 'Run Away with You' is one of the short stories reviewed in this study
Pemetaan Pusat Pelayanan Terpadu Pemberdayaan Perempuan dan Anak (P2TP2A) Provinsi Sumatera Barat
The Center of Integrated Service for Women and Children Empowerment (P2TP2A) is established by the government based community in order to eliminate the violence towards women and children. It also aims to empower the position of women and children. The purpose of the study is to describe comprehensively the existance of P2TP2A in sub-district, district, city, and province in West Sumatra. Descriptive qualitative research was used where the data taken from questionnaire and in-deepth-interview. The study found that the Center of Integrated Service for Women and Children Empowerment was established by following certain procedure, legality and personnel structure. It also found that the majority of P2TP2A in West Sumatra has insufficient infrastructures. Meanwhile, it is only P2TP2A Limpapeh Rumah Nan Gadang of West Sumatera, and P2TP2A Luhak Nan Tuo Batusangkar has sufficient infrastructures. Many of them were located at the corner of Community Empowerment and Women and Family Planning office (BPMPKB). Every P2TP2A in those district and city have made their programs, but they faced some difficulties in realize them doe to financial problems. The human resources were recruited from SKPD, academician, professional, society figures, LSM who concern on gender meanstreaming. They play the role more on providing the service than giving information and empowerment. The last finding of the study showed that the involvement of local government, Health offices, social services, police, ministry of religion, prosecutors and social services have been effective
Kesehatan Reproduksi Perempuan Rimba: Studi Tentang Kearifan Lokal Perempuan Rimba dalam Memanfaatkan Lingkungan
The aim of this research is to explore how the women of Orang Rimba keep their reproduction system healthy without the help of modern amenities. A qualitative research method was used in this study ehere the data taken from interviews, observation, and documentations. After several interviews, observation and by looking at the documentation, the researcher found that the women of Rimba people uses local wisdom in keeping their reproduction healthy, that is they use natural surroundings in their life in every way, including in keeping their reproduction system healthy. For example during menstruation circle, the women uses special tree bark as a substitute for ordinary sanitary napkins; during their pregnancy; they eat special fruit usually fruit with high acidity that they could found in the forest; they also uses natural way in preventing pregnancy; they also uses several natural plant to prevent pregnancy, such as the women eat turmeric plant and several other plants. During the birthing time, they have special place called “tanoh peranaan” where the women gives birth and no men even their husbands are not allowed to come. But even without modern amenities, these women have good reproduction system. The researcher also found that there are several things that Orang Rimba women do that almost similar with Islamic life, for example they wean their babies until they are two years old and this was also used to prevent pregnancies
Buruh Perempuan di Negeri Perempuan: Studi Kasus Pergeseran Peran Perempuan Minangkabau
The research reveals a shifting paradigm in the role of women in Minangkabau. The society perceived that the women world was still dominated by women, where a few of indigenous women still a shield and place it in the safest spot in the economic filed. It makes the case of marginalization of women’s right becomes a metter that is not relevant to be discussed, but this pradigm could come back in the evalution with the advent of this case study. This research uses historical heuristic method, criticism, interpretation, and historiography). It also describes a shift on the women’s role at Kubang Nan Duo, from the holders of power into centers of production because many asset like lands, have been sold and spout, forcing them to throw them selves in to farm working. This makes the women being undermined from two sides, where indigenous cult as a protector for woman have been cracked by the heat and weathered by rain, while patriarchal culture held them ever after
Perempuan dan Perilaku Kriminalitas: Studi Kritis Peran Stigma Sosial Pada Kasus Residivis Perempuan
Criminality is one of the most andocentric acts (centered on men) based on public view. This perspective binds women to appropriate behaviors for women that are the atributes and behaviors that keep them from violating laws and crimes. Qualitative phenomenology was used in this research where the data taken from interview and observation which involved 5 women prisoners. Hence, when a woman is involved in a crime she will be considered very bad and labeled in ways that are negative and stereotypical. In the analysis of feminist criminology theories criticize that men are actually commit more crimes than women. Unfortunately, the women fall in a crime are caused by various factors. One among factor is the unfair treatment on women. Even in criminal acts women often get layered violence. They are not only judged as perpetrators but also become the victims. The punishment they received were not only in prison but also entail them after leaving the prison. The rejection and negative responses are also delivered from the environment reinforce the negative stigma about themselves. Stigma as criminals, unbelievers, and labeling as prisoners make it is difficult for them to adapt, find work, and become antisocial. The stigma develops along with the process of understanding (interpretation), the definition of criminals, and the differentiation of treatment that society gives to them (discrimination). The negative self-acceptance and self-acceptance became one of the triggers that pushed former female prisoners to repeat their criminal acts (recidivists)
Keterlibatan Perempuan dalam Kepemimpinan Publik: Studi Kepemimpinan Ketua RT Perempuan di Desa Dendun Kepulauan Riau
The trend of the women participation on public leadership shows its limitation in number, even in the modern time, the comparison on the number is still imbalance for many years. This condition mirrors to the number who participate in politic such as parliamentary. To respond to such kind of condition, people in Indonesia try to apply the affirmative action to push the women in taking their part and fill the blank position as the women representation in the particular aspect. Conversely, the number of the women Dendun Village at Mantang District of Riau Province is quantitatively different. In Fact, the number shows the the trends of improvement as there are many of the who run the local competition for Village Office Administrator like neighborhood leader. This fact reveals that, women have been building their awareness in the case of public leadership and play their role as the decision maker. This representation is important as a mean of the women resurrection in finding their self identity as the inseparable part from the prosperous Community Development with gender fairness

Lahirnya Pergerakan Perempuan Minangkabau Pada Awal Abad XX
This article aims to elaborate the influences of the modernization of education that occurred in Minangkabau since the middle of the 19th century to advance of Minangkabau women in the early 20th century. The progress of Minangkabau women is clear in the birth of educated female figures thatwill become to spearhead the emergence of the Minangkabau women's movement. The opening of women’s schools, publication of women's newspapers, the establishment of women's organizations and associations and the active participation in the politics of the national movement are clear proofs of the size of the Minangkabau women's want to appear on the public spaces they never have before.
Perempuan Memberontak: Perlawanan Perempuan Minangkabau terhadap Kolonialisme Belanda di Sumatera Barat 1908-1942
The women play important position against the Dutch colonialism in West Sumatra. The image of women as a representation of tenderness and squeezes were in different with the condition that they can also be radical. This study examined the involvement of Minangkabau women in their struggle towards the colonialism and the consequences they faced against their resistance. It was found that women have special position in the Indonesian struggle opposing the Dutch colonialism in West Sumatra. The image of women who were closely refers to tenderness and squeezing are much differ from it was in colonial era, that they were hard-hearted and radicalism. By using Historical approach this study found that in the nineteenth century there was almost no resistance to colonization involved the women. It did not happen until the twentieth century where women were involved, in the form of a physical (violent) resistance and with a radical-political path. The average resistance figures were imprisoned or thrown away, but each character carried a different fate, half the loneliness in wasted anguish and the other half get the joys from the public
Buruknya Kualitas Perkawinan Pemicu Kekerasan Seksual: Studi terhadap Pelaku Kekerasan Seksual Anak di Kabupaten Agam
The stalled needs of fulfilling sexual needs for some man who divorced or death divorced with their wives have been believed to be one of the causes of child sex perpetrator to carry out their actions. For men who have a particular social background, the desire tocommit a crime is likely to have a higher chance. This assumption begins with the tendency of men as husbands who are more eager to fulfill their sexual needs that may end positive or negative. But when a man no longer has a place tofulfill his desire, they will divert the purpose of his power to another subject that is considered vulnerable and easy to master. Starting from field research, this research has succeeded to deepen the testimony of three child sex perpetrators who are all domiciled in Agam regency of West Sumatra. The result of exploring the three perpetrators, there are indicators that are interconnected with each other about how they approach the child. Sense of power as an adult male by giving a caring attitude, a sense of security and friendship is aimed to form a circle of power that easily weaken, control and then will attack the child
